National Bakery
Inspectors have visited National Bakery six times, with records going back to 2023. Inspectors last stopped by on Sep 17, 2025. Low risk means the most recent visit produced few or no significant findings.
Recent inspections show fewer violations than earlier ones, with the latest at four versus five before.
Looking across the full record, non-food contact surface or equipment made of unacceptable material is the recurring theme, flagged five times.
Compared to the broader Bronx restaurant scene, where the average is 77, this is a stronger showing. There isn't much in the file that would give a customer pause.
